Associate General Dentist
- Bel Air, Maryland, United States
- Bel Air, Maryland, United States

What we offer you:
- Pay: $200,000-350,000 (w/daily rate through first three months)
- 100 new patients per month (avg).
- 8-12 treatment patients per day (plus hygiene checks with our hygienists)
- Balanced Monday-Friday schedule (average 34-37 hours)
- Vibrant employee culture and collaborative provider community
Industry leading technology and equipment:
- Cloud-based Dentrix Ascend DPMS.
- Best-in-class: x-rays with Dexis sensors; cone beam at all locations with Dexis OP3D.
- 3Shape Trios5.
- Best-in-class materials and products.
- Provide ortho via clear aligners with a predictable system.
Responsibilities:
- Diagnose and develop treatment plans based on thorough patient assessments, utilizing dental terminology and clinical judgment.
- Perform general dentistry procedures including dental examinations, cleanings, fillings, crowns, bridges, and prosthodontics.
- Conduct complex procedures such as dental extractions, root canal therapy, endodontics, and oral surgery with precision and aseptic technique.
- Utilize dental imaging tools and medical documentation systems to record accurate medical records and treatment notes in compliance with HIPAA regulations.
- Implement infection control protocols and maintain a sterile environment during all procedures to ensure patient safety.
- Educate patients on oral health care practices, preventive measures, and post-treatment care to promote long-term dental wellness.
- Collaborate with team members in four-handed dentistry techniques to optimize efficiency and patient comfort during procedures.
Qualifications:
- Valid state license to practice dentistry with current credentials for performing general dentistry procedures.
- 1-2 years experience.
- Proven experience working in a dental clinic or office environment, demonstrating proficiency in dental office software.
- Strong knowledge of dental terminology, anatomy, medical imaging techniques, and infection control standards.
- Skills in pediatric dentistry and pediatric patient management are highly desirable.
- Ability to perform dental extractions, root canal therapy, prosthodontics, endodontics, and oral surgery with confidence.
- Familiarity with HIPAA regulations and medical documentation practices ensuring confidentiality of patient records.
- Excellent communication skills for patient assessment discussions and team collaboration in a fast-paced setting.
